aws-serverless-fullstack-swift-apple-carplay-exampleThis application demonstrates a full-stack Apple CarPlay app that uses Swift for both the UI and the backend services in AWS. The app accesses Lambda functions written in Swift and deployed from Docker images. The app accesses Amazon Location Service and a 3rd party weather api to display information in the vicinity of the user.
